Concrete Foundation Leveling Questions
What causes uneven concrete slabs? Shifting soil, moisture changes, and poor compaction can lead to unevenness in concrete foundations.
How can I tell if my foundation needs leveling? Signs include c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, and doors or windows that stick or don’t close properly.
Is foundation leveling suitable for all types of concrete slabs? It is typically effective for residential slabs that have settled or shifted, but specific conditions may vary.
What are common methods used for foundation leveling? Techniques include mudjacking and polyurethane foam lifting to restore proper elevation and stability.
